Feeble Files
« on: October 14, 2003, 02:57:30 PM »
Does anyone know how to redirect the sound in the feeble files to a PCI card? When I play the game I can here the sound very faintly from the case speaker but not my SB card. PSA outputs to it fine and I tried changing system settings back to Pegasos 16 bit stereo but normal sound was still being output via the SB, while Feeble Files
still only outputs to the case speaker. (I think.)

Machine is G3 Pegasos 600mhz.

« Reply #13 on: October 14, 2003, 07:39:44 PM »
Quote

How would I do that?


Remove pegasos.audio from MOSSYS:Devs/AHI and reboot.

Quote

I thought that by selecting emu10kx on Music unit and Units 0 - 3, on
board sound would be automatically disabled.


On-board audio is still available if app or game bypasses AHI prefs.
And I think Feeble Files bypasses AHI prefs now.
